Web(a) A permanency planning hearing shall be held in all cases where the child has remained in out-of-home care for at least nine months and an adoption decree, guardianship order, or permanent custody order has not previously been entered. The hearing shall take place no later than 12 months following commencement of the current placement episode. Under … WebPermanency planning begins with the first contact with the child and family and continues with a sense of urgency until the child leaves foster care to a permanent family. The child’s health and safety shall be the paramount concern throughout the process (§ 16.1-281 B).
